Job description

Note: By applying to this position you will have an opportunity to share your preferred working location from the following: Cambridge, MA, USA; New York, NY, USA.

Minimum qualifications
  • Bachelor's degree or equivalent practical experience.
  • 10 years of experience with cloud native architecture in a customer-facing or support role.
  • Leadership experience (e.g., people management, team lead, mentorship, coaching).
  • Experience with cloud engineering, on-premise engineering, virtualization, or containerization platforms.
  • Experience with technical conversations, demos, prototyping, or workshops with customers.
Preferred qualifications
  • Experience with software lifecycles, building tools, and architecting/developing software for scalable, distributed systems (e.g., data platform, AI/ML, infrastructure).
  • Experience as a pre-sales manager or technical customer-facing people manager within a professional services or sales engineering team.
  • Experience managing a team through pre-sales processes and career development (e.g., account mapping, quota setting, performance management, managing sensitive information).
  • Experience engaging with, and presenting to, technical stakeholders/executive leaders (e.g., delivering compelling messages by audience, asking strategic questions, leading conversations that drive accelerated value realization and business opportunity).
  • Experience managing delivery and consumption plans for complex, cross-pillar cloud solutions.
About The Job
As a Customer Engineering (CE) Manager, you lead and deploy a team of subject matter experts responsible for working alongside our customers to provide trusted technical and solution advice to accelerate workload migration and remove technical blockers. You will foster a culture of technical ownership and understand the mechanics of architecture, delivery, and consumption across the Google Cloud portfolio.
